CORPORATE GUARANTY
Corporate Guaranty • November 7th, 2020 • Ohio

This Guaranty is a continuing guaranty and shall remain in full force and effect with respect to the Obligations until finally and irrevocably paid in full unless and until terminated by Guarantor upon sixty (60) days prior written notice to Beneficiary. No termination of this Guaranty shall affect any Obligations outstanding or contracted or committed for at the time of termination, and this Guaranty shall remain in full force and effect with respect to such Obligations until finally and irrevocably paid in full. This Guaranty will continue to be effective or reinstated, as the case may be, if at any time any payment to Beneficiary in respect of the Obligations is rescinded or must otherwise be returned for any reason whatsoever, and Guarantor shall remain liable hereunder in respect of such Obligations as if such payment had not been made.
